Main Features and Details

The main features of privacy and security in gambling include data encryption, secure payment methods, and regulatory compliance. Data encryption is a critical technology that protects sensitive information by converting it into a coded format, making it unreadable to unauthorized users. Secure payment methods, such as e-wallets and cryptocurrencies, provide additional layers of security by minimizing the need to share banking information directly with gambling sites.

Regulatory compliance is another essential aspect, as reputable gambling operators must adhere to strict regulations set forth by governing bodies. These regulations often include measures to protect player data, ensure fair play, and promote responsible gambling. Players should always verify that the gambling platforms they use are licensed and regulated by recognized authorities.

Practical Examples and Use Cases

Consider an experienced gambler who regularly participates in online poker tournaments. This individual must ensure that the platform they choose employs robust security measures, such as SSL encryption, to protect their personal and financial information. Additionally, they should utilize secure payment options, such as PayPal or Bitcoin, to minimize the risk of fraud.

In terms of responsible gambling, this player might set personal limits on their deposits and losses, ensuring they do not exceed their budget. They could also take advantage of self-exclusion tools offered by many gambling sites, allowing them to take a break if they feel their gambling habits are becoming problematic.

Additional Insights

It is important to consider edge cases where privacy and security may be compromised. For instance, players should be wary of phishing scams that attempt to steal personal information by masquerading as legitimate gambling sites. Additionally, they should be cautious about sharing their gambling experiences on social media, as this can inadvertently expose them to unwanted attention or scrutiny.

Expert tips for maintaining privacy and security include regularly updating passwords, using unique passwords for different sites, and being aware of the latest security threats in the online gambling landscape. Players should also familiarize themselves with the privacy policies of the gambling sites they use to understand how their data is handled.
